THE OLYMPIANS
• Zeus - He is represented as falling in love with one
woman after
another and descending to all manner of tricks to hide
his infidelity from his wife.
• Hera - protector of marriage, and
married women. - was a very jealous goddess.
• Hades - unpitying, inexorable, but just;
a terrible, not an evil god.
• Pallas Athena - fierce and ruthless battle goddess, but
elsewhere she is warlike. - embodiment of
wisdom, reason, purity.
• Phoebus Apollo - delights
Olympus as he plays on his golden lyre.
• Artemis - protectress of dewy youth.
• Aphrodite - unfaithfulness to her
husband Hephaestus with her many lovers (her
favorite was Ares)
• Hermes - happiest of all the gods, liked by everyone
for his joyous attitude
• Hephaestus - kindly, peaceloving god, popular on
earth as in heaven.
• Hestia - virgin or maiden goddesses and
the Goddess of Hearth, the symbol of the home.
